RELEASE: Krueger, Zebrowski To Introduce Amended Tropical Deforestation Legislation
"As I said when the Governor vetoed this bill in December, this is not some esoteric issue for tree-huggers – the climate crisis and the biodiversity crisis threaten the very survival of human civilization," said Sen. Krueger. "That is why we will be reintroducing the bill. We have addressed the Governor's concerns as they were expressed to us, and we are confident that the TREES Act can not only be successfully implemented, but will enhance New York's global role as an environmental leader. I look forward to sending it back to the Governor's desk as soon as possible." Learn More (External Link) >>

City Limits: Will New York’s ‘TREES’ Bill Finally Become Law?
A bill that aims to stop companies that have contracts with the state government from contributing to tropical deforestation failed to become law last year. Will the governor veto it again?
154 Signatories from 28 Countries Call On Gov. Hochul to Protect Their Homes and Land By Signing the TREES Act
Ahead of World Rainforest Day (Saturday, June 22), 154 civil society and Indigenous Peoples organizations and individuals from across 28 impacted countries and territories in tropical forest regions are calling on Gov. Kathy Hochul to sign New York’s historic Tropical Rainforest Economic & Environmental Sustainability Act, or the TREES Act.
POLITICO: Hochul’s Turn On Trees
The state Senate passed a bill today that would require businesses selling goods to the Empire State to prove that they don’t illegally contribute to tropical deforestation, teeing the legislation up for a possible second veto from Hochul.
